    Overview Of BMW Bikes

    BMW motorcycles represent a blend of luxury, performance, and engineering excellence. Founded in 1923, BMW has consistently delivered innovative designs and cutting-edge technology, appealing to both riders and collectors.

    Types of BMW Bikes

    BMW offers various motorcycle types, including:

    • Sport Bikes: These bikes focus on speed and agility, featuring lightweight frames and powerful engines. Examples include the BMW S 1000 RR.
    • Cruisers: Designed for comfort, cruisers often have lower seats and relaxed riding positions. The BMW R 18 is a prominent model in this category.
    • Touring Bikes: Built for long-distance rides, these bikes come equipped with features like comfortable seating and large storage options. The BMW K 1600 GTL exemplifies touring capabilities.
    • Adventure Bikes: Ideal for on-road and off-road use, adventure bikes boast rugged designs and advanced suspension systems. The BMW GS series, especially the R 1250 GS, stands out in this segment.

    Features of BMW Bikes

    BMW motorcycles often include advanced features that enhance performance and safety:

    • ABS (Anti-lock Braking System): This technology helps prevent wheel lock-up during braking, improving control.
    • Dynamic Traction Control: This system adjusts power delivery to the rear wheel, providing better grip in varying conditions.
    • Riding Modes: Many BMW bikes offer customizable riding modes that adapt engine response and suspension settings to suit your preferences.

    The Most Expensive BMW Bike

    Currently, the most expensive BMW bike is the BMW HP4 Race, priced at approximately $78,000. This bike combines advanced racing technology with exclusive features, making it a coveted choice for serious motorcycle enthusiasts and collectors.

    Specifications and Performance

    The HP4 Race boasts a 999 cc inline-four engine that produces around 215 horsepower and 88 lb-ft of torque. Its lightweight frame, made from carbon fiber, contributes to a dry weight of just 377 pounds. The bike features a shifting system with a quick-shift function that ensures seamless gear changes. Additionally, the Race ABS system provides optimized braking performance for track conditions. This bike can accelerate from 0 to 60 mph in just 3.4 seconds, making it one of the fastest on the market.

    Comparison With Other Luxury Motorcycles

    When comparing the BMW HP4 Race to other luxury motorcycles, several models stand out. High-performance bikes often feature advanced technology, stunning designs, and hefty price tags.

    Ducati Panigale V4

    • Price: Approximately $40,000
    • Engine: 1,103 cc V4 engine delivering around 214 horsepower
    • Features: Advanced electronic systems like cornering ABS, traction control, and multiple riding modes enhance performance.
    • Weight: About 426 pounds

    Kawasaki Ninja H2

    • Price: Approximately $32,000
    • Engine: 998 cc supercharged inline-four engine producing 228 horsepower
    • Features: Notable for its supercharger that significantly boosts power output. It incorporates advanced riding aids to improve overall safety.
    • Weight: Around 476 pounds

    MV Agusta F4 RC

    • Price: Approximately $46,000
    • Engine: 1,000 cc inline-four engine with 205 horsepower
    • Features: Lightweight design with carbon fiber components contributes to agility on the road. It also includes a sophisticated electronic system.
    • Weight: About 396 pounds
